Material
The textile of an outdoor tents is the foundation of its structural stability and longevity. Its tensile strength and resistance to environmental stress factors affect the tent's overall performance and convenience, from water run-off and wind resistance to breathability and mold and mildew resistance.

Tent fabrics are usually woven from either all-natural or artificial fibers, and they can be covered or treated with unique surface area treatments to improve their efficiency and longevity. The type of string rotated (brushed, ring-spun, core-spun), the weave, and the textile's weight all impact its resilience and flexibility.

Sailcloth, as an example, is crafted to withstand repeated folding, tensioning, and anchoring without losing strength. Camping tents made from this product are additionally highly breathable, reducing condensation and temperature fluctuations. These functions make sailcloth camping tents suitable for occasion leasings or long-lasting outdoor camping. Various other textile alternatives, like polyester or nylon, supply an even more light-weight feel with boosted waterproofing. Their life-span relies on the sort of setting they are revealed to, the upkeep regimens, and various other variables like normal cleansing and correct storage space.
